When discussing insurance for accidents on the Nürburgring Nordschleife, three key parties are involved:
“First party”: You, the driver.
“Second party”: The insurance company.
“Third party”: Other people involved in an incident.
There are two main scenarios to consider: Touristenfahrten (public driving) and Nürburgring track days.
While third-party liability insurance isn’t required for DN Events track days, some drivers may still worry about damage to their own vehicle. Several companies offer specialised “track day insurance” to cover first-party risks. Below is a list of some (but not all) providers offering these policies.
* Some German or other European track day organisers DO require third party insurance, which is normal practice in some countries. If you are in any doubt, please contact the actual organiser directly for confirmation. Please note. These insurances are not suitable for public, or Touristenfahrten public days. These insurances are not likely to provide any third (3rd) party cover, a legal requirement on public days. It is unlikely that normal road policies will cover a private Nürburgring trackday such as DN Events Nürburgring trackday. Unless you take out a policy from a specialist insurer – you may have no insurance on this event. Motor vehicle insurance on the Nürburgring on this event IS NOT required by any law.
